Front-end Software Developer

Interested in building something great. We are interested too! Join us at ASSESS as a Front-end Developer. The front-end Software Developer is primarily responsible for combining the art of graphical design with the art of programming to design and implement the visual elements that users see and interact with the back-end.
.

Duties & Responsibilities:

  1. Develop user interfaces as provided by the UX/UI designer.
  2. Works closely with the Backend Developer and UX/UI designer to add new features to the software.
  3. Write high quality and well-structured code.
  4. Participate in code review.
  5. Provide ongoing maintenance, support, and enhancements.
  6. Participate in sprint planning and issue writing.
  7. Work alongside other engineers on the team to elevate technology and consistently apply best practices.
  8. Provide recommendations for continuous improvement.

Qualifications:

  • Experience working with Git.
  • Experience developing web applications Angular 6+.
  • HTML, CSS and Typescript hands-on experience to build UI for web applications.
  • Strong reactive programming skills and experience with RxJs .
  • Familiar with NGRX is a plus.
  • Familiar with Firebase is a plus.
  • Fast learner.
  • web markup, including HTML5, CSS3.
  • SASS is a plus.

Skills:

  • Details orientation and logical thinking ability
  • Proficiency in written English and in verbal Arabic & English
  • Excellent time management and productivity
  • Strong technical curiosity and interest to develop personal technical skills

Working Conditions:

  • Office based job
  • 9:00AM till 5:00PM

If you are interested, please email your resume to careers@assesstm.com.